FujiFilm S2500HD vs Fujifilm S2 Pro Overview
Below is a extended analysis of the FujiFilm S2500HD vs Fujifilm S2 Pro, former being a Small Sensor Superzoom while the latter is a Pro DSLR and both of them are offered by FujiFilm. There is a substantial difference between the image resolutions of the S2500HD (12MP) and Fujifilm S2 Pro (6MP) and the S2500HD (1/2.3") and Fujifilm S2 Pro (APS-C) use totally different sensor dimensions.

The S2500HD was released 8 years later than the Fujifilm S2 Pro and that is quite a big difference as far as tech is concerned. Both of these cameras come with different body type with the FujiFilm S2500HD being a SLR-like (bridge) camera and the Fujifilm S2 Pro being a Large SLR camera.

FujiFilm S2500HD vs Fujifilm S2 Pro Physical Comparison
In case you're looking to lug around your camera frequently, you have to consider its weight and measurements. The FujiFilm S2500HD enjoys outer dimensions of 110mm x 73mm x 81mm (4.3" x 2.9" x 3.2") along with a weight of 337 grams (0.74 lbs) whilst the Fujifilm S2 Pro has proportions of 142mm x 131mm x 80mm (5.6" x 5.2" x 3.1") and a weight of 850 grams (1.87 lbs).

FujiFilm S2500HD vs Fujifilm S2 Pro Sensor Comparison
Often, it is hard to envision the difference between sensor measurements merely by reviewing specs. The photograph here should offer you a more clear sense of the sensor sizes in the S2500HD and Fujifilm S2 Pro.
All in all, both the cameras have got different megapixels and different sensor measurements. The S2500HD due to its tinier sensor will make shooting bokeh more difficult and the FujiFilm S2500HD will offer more detail as a result of its extra 6MP. Higher resolution can also allow you to crop shots much more aggressively. The fresher S2500HD will have an edge when it comes to sensor tech.
